Multiscale modelling of novel vitrimer composites for application in recyclable and sustainable wind turbine blades
EOLIAN is aiming to develop wind turbine blades offering numerous advantages over current thermoset composite blade designs. The EOLIAN blade will be manufactured using bio-based repairable and recyclable vitrimer composites reinforced with natural basalt fibres.
My main role in this project is to develop a multiscale model to predict the properties of the composite given the vitrimer formulation is known and to create a material card which can be used to perform component or part-level structural analysis.
